Pampanga helps 4 more Leyte towns



CITY OF SAN FERNANDO -- The Pampanga delegation has delivered relief goods to four Leyte towns and its medical team has been able to serve at least 2,000 people affected by super typhoon Yolanda. Acting Governor Dennis Pineda gave some 10,000 packs of relief goods to the towns of La Paz, Pastrano, Barugo, and Capoocan.

Barugo Mayor Alden Avestus thanked Pineda and his delegation for the assistance. He told Pineda that the 31 Pampanga residents living in Barugo survived the typhoon. Pineda, forming two groups of doctors to hasten the delivery of services, also gave thousands of containers filled with clean water. The team brought a portable/mobile water purifier. On Wednesday, Pineda and Javier Mayor Sandy Javier welcomed presidential sister, Vhiel Aquino when she visited the town. She gave medicines and relief gods.

Aquino thanked the Pampanga doctors for holding a medical mission in Javier and nearby towns.
